How much do electrical engineer solar pv j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 31, 2026, the average yearly pay for electrical engineer solar pv in the United States is $111,091.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$83,000.00 and $132,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an electrical engineer solar PV do?

An Electrical Engineer Solar PV specializes in the design, installation, and maintenance of solar photovoltaic (PV) systems. They are responsible for ensuring that solar panels and related electrical components are safely and efficiently integrated into the electrical grid or stand-alone systems. Their duties often include creating electrical schematics, selecting appropriate equipment, conducting site assessments, and ensuring compliance with relevant codes and standards. These professionals play a critical role in advancing renewable energy adoption and optimizing the performance of solar power installations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an electrical engineer solar PV?

To thrive as an Electrical Engineer Solar PV, you need a solid background in electrical engineering principles, photovoltaic (PV) system design, and a relevant engineering degree, often supported by a Professional Engineer (PE) license. Familiarity with PV design software (such as PVsyst or AutoCAD), industry standards (like NEC), and system modeling tools is typically required. Strong problem-solving abilities,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help in managing projects and collaborating with cross-functional teams. These competencies ensure safe, efficient, and compliant solar installations that meet energy goals and regulatory requirements.

What are some common challenges electrical engineers face when working on solar PV projects?

Electrical Engineers in the solar PV industry often encounter challenges related to site-specific constraints, such as varying weather conditions, shading, or limited space, which can impact system efficiency. They must also ensure that designs comply with local codes and standards while coordinating closely with civil engineers, project managers, and installation teams to resolve issues during construction. Additionally, balancing cost-effectiveness with safety and performance requirements is a frequent consideration. Staying up-to-date with rapidly evolving solar technologies and grid integration standards is essential for ongoing project success.

What is the difference between Electrical Engineer Solar Pv vs Electrical Engineer Power Systems?

AspectElectrical Engineer Solar PvElectrical Engineer Power Systems
CertificationsPE license, NABCEP Solar CertificationPE license, Power Systems certifications
Work EnvironmentSolar farms, renewable energy projectsUtility companies, power plants, grid infrastructure
Industry UsageRenewable energy, solar industryElectric utilities, transmission & distribution

Electrical Engineer Solar Pv focuses on designing and implementing solar power systems, often requiring NABCEP certification. Electrical Engineer Power Systems works on the broader electrical grid and utility infrastructure. Both roles require a PE license and share similar technical skills, but differ in project focus and work environment.
